Skylands Capital LLC Trims Holdings in Union Pacific Co. (NYSE:UNP)

Skylands Capital LLC lowered its stake in shares of Union Pacific Co. (NYSE:UNPFree Report) by 14.1% during the 4th quarter, according to the company in its most recent Form 13F fil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C). The fund owned 220,375 shares of the railroad operator’s stock after selling 36,175 shares during the period. Union Pacific accounts for about 8.0% of Skylands Capital LLC’s investment portfolio, making the stock its largest position. Skylands Capital LLC’s holdings in Union Pacific were worth $54,129,000 as of its most recent fil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C).

Union Pacific (NYSE:UNPGet Free Report) last posted its quarterly earnings data on Thursday, April 25th. The railroad operator reported $2.69 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, beating the consensus estimate of $2.50 by $0.19. Union Pacific had a net margin of 26.52% and a return on equity of 44.34%. The firm had revenue of $6.03 billion for the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$5.97 billion. During the same quarter in the prior year, the company posted $2.67 earnings per share. The company’s revenue for the quarter was down .4% compared to the same quarter last year. Equities research analysts anticipate that Union Pacific Co. will post 11.08 EPS for the current year.

Union Pacific Company Profile

(Free Report)

Union Pacific Corporation, through its subsidiary, Union Pacific Railroad Company, operates in the railroad business in the United States. The company offers transportation services for grain and grain products, fertilizers, food and refrigerated products, and coal and renewables to grain processors, animal feeders, ethanol producers, renewable biofuel producers, and other agricultural users; and construction products, industrial chemicals, plastics, forest products, specialized products, metals and ores, petroleum, liquid petroleum gases, soda ash, and sand, as well as finished automobiles, automotive parts, and merchandise in intermodal containers.
